This is a traditional Spanish gazpacho made by blending tomatoes, cucumber, bell pepper, onion, garlic, olive oil, and red wine vinegar for a delicious soup bursting with fresh flavors. Serve the soup chilled with chopped chopped bell pepper and cucumber sprinkled on top.
Ingredients
- 2 pounds tomatoes , peeled and halved
- 1 cucumber , peeled and sliced
- 1 green bell pepper , sliced
- ½ onion , sliced
- 1.5 tablespoons red wine vinegar
- 1 clove garlic
- salt to taste
- 0.25 cups extra-virgin olive oil
- 0.25 cups cold water , or as needed
Instructions
-
1
Combine tomatoes, cucumber, bell pepper, onion, vinegar, garlic, and salt in the bowl of a food processor; pulse until blended. Pour olive oil in slowly, with the processor running, until gazpacho is smooth. Add small amounts of cold water as needed to achieve desired consistency.
-
2
Serve gazpacho chilled with chopped onion, bell pepper, and cucumber sprinkled over each serving.
